Total Crime in Pico Rivera, California

A comprehensive overview of the overall crime landscape, covering a range of different criminal activities within a specific region.

Chart of Total Crime in Pico Rivera, California from 2012 to 2022

The crime rate in Pico Rivera displayed a downward trajectory in trend, reaching its peak in 2012 (2793.6) and subsequently hitting a trough in 2019 (284.12). In California, there was a notable decrease in trend, with the highest recorded in 2012 (3690.12) and the lowest observed in 2021 (189.1). In United States, the crime rate exhibited a declining trend, reaching its highest point in 2013 (3519.17) and then hitting its lowest point in 2021 (1689.67).

Pico Rivera boasted a -66.94% lower total crime rate than the state average (982.84 vs 2973.05). The incidence of total crime was -66.25% below the national average (982.84 vs 2912.43).

Violent Crime in Pico Rivera, California

Insights into intense and forceful criminal acts, including assault, robbery, homicide, and rape, shedding light on the most serious offenses.

Chart of Violent Crime in Pico Rivera, California from 2012 to 2022

In Pico Rivera, the trend exhibited an increasing pattern, reaching its lowest point in 2014 (210.24) and then peaking in 2018 (344.44). In California, the crime rate displayed a decline in, peaking in 2017 (526.74) and bottoming out in 2021 (34.46). The trend in United States followed a decreasing pattern, with the peak occurring in 2016 (446.76) and the lowest point observed in 2021 (281.24).

In Pico Rivera, the rate of violent crime was -35.63% lower than the state average (283.05 vs 439.73). A -30.27% lower violent crime rate compared to the national average (283.05 vs 405.94) highlights positive community efforts.
